Our beloved mother Lois passed into the arms of our Heavenly Father on January 23, 2016. She was 91. She was born on March 2nd 1925 in Everett, Washington.
Her favorite past time was quilting. She was a member of the Sagebrush Quilters. She also enjoyed cooking and reading. She loved planting her tomatoes and was so proud of her rose bush. Also a dedicated member of St. Bartholomew’s Episcopal Church. She loved to go with her son Daniel on his fishing and hunting trips. She loved walking their dog, Roland. She also helped Daniel with his pine nut picking.
She was preceded in death by her husband, Lucian and youngest son Wendell, as well as two brothers John and Donald Olsen.
She is survived by her sons Daniel of Ely, Mark of Everette, Washington, a grandson Daniel Norgaard Jr of Portland, Oregon, sisters Pat Raines and Evelynn Landon of Everette, Washington, two brothers Kenneth Olsen of Arlington, Washington and Jim Olsen of Marysville, Washington, as well as numerous nephews, nieces and friends.
Services will be held at St. Bartholomew’s Episcopal Church at 10:00 AM on February 4th, 2015, interment to follow.
